Summary
When fracture proppants are subjected to cyclic loading, the conductivity of the fracture is reduced. This paper presents laboratory results to quantify the degradation of sand and intermediate-strength proppants (ISP's) as closure stress is loaded cyclically to the proppant. The results imply that, if a deep gas well is opened and then shut in repeatedly, permanent damage to the hydraulic fracture will occur.
